xref: /plugin/bez/tpl/task_comment_box.php (revision e8827d732aaeeee6f7b703c5654f86ca97056383)
1*e8827d73SSzymon Olewniczak<?php /* @var \dokuwiki\plugin\bez\meta\Tpl $tpl */ ?>
2*e8827d73SSzymon Olewniczak<a id="zk<?php echo $tpl->get('task_comment')->id ?>"></a>
3*e8827d73SSzymon Olewniczak<div class="bez_comment bez_type_0
4*e8827d73SSzymon Olewniczak	<?php
5*e8827d73SSzymon Olewniczak        if ($tpl->get('task_comment')->author == $tpl->current_user()) {
6*e8827d73SSzymon Olewniczak            echo 'bez_my_comment';
7*e8827d73SSzymon Olewniczak        }
8*e8827d73SSzymon Olewniczak?>">
9*e8827d73SSzymon Olewniczak    <div class="bez_avatar">
10*e8827d73SSzymon Olewniczak        <img src="<?php echo DOKU_URL ?>lib/plugins/bez/images/avatar_default.png" />
11*e8827d73SSzymon Olewniczak    </div>
12*e8827d73SSzymon Olewniczak    <div class="bez_text_comment">
13*e8827d73SSzymon Olewniczak		<span class="bez_arrow-tip-container ">
14*e8827d73SSzymon Olewniczak			<span class="bez_arrow-tip ">
15*e8827d73SSzymon Olewniczak				<span class="bez_arrow-tip-grad"></span>
16*e8827d73SSzymon Olewniczak			</span>
17*e8827d73SSzymon Olewniczak		</span>
18*e8827d73SSzymon Olewniczak        <div class="commcause_content">
19*e8827d73SSzymon Olewniczak            <h2>
20*e8827d73SSzymon Olewniczak                <a href="#zk<?php echo $tpl->get('task_comment')->id ?>">#zk<?php echo $tpl->get('task_comment')->id ?></a>
21*e8827d73SSzymon Olewniczak                <strong><?php echo $tpl->user_name($tpl->get('task_comment')->author) ?></strong>
22*e8827d73SSzymon Olewniczak                <?php echo $tpl->getLang('comment_added') ?>
23*e8827d73SSzymon Olewniczak                <?php echo dformat(strtotime($tpl->get('task_comment')->create_date), '%Y-%m-%d %H:%M') ?>
24*e8827d73SSzymon Olewniczak
25*e8827d73SSzymon Olewniczak                <?php if ($tpl->param('zkid') != $tpl->get('task_comment')->id): ?>
26*e8827d73SSzymon Olewniczak                    <div class="bez_comment_buttons">
27*e8827d73SSzymon Olewniczak                        <?php if (
28*e8827d73SSzymon Olewniczak                            $tpl->get('task')->state == 'opened' &&
29*e8827d73SSzymon Olewniczak                            $tpl->get('task_comment')->acl_of('id') >= BEZ_PERMISSION_CHANGE): ?>
30*e8827d73SSzymon Olewniczak
31*e8827d73SSzymon Olewniczak                            <a class="bez_comment_button"
32*e8827d73SSzymon Olewniczak                               href="<?php echo $tpl->url('task', 'tid', $tpl->get('task')->id, 'action', 'comment_edit', 'zkid', $tpl->get('task_comment')->id) ?>#zk_">
33*e8827d73SSzymon Olewniczak                                <span class="bez_awesome">&#xf040;</span>
34*e8827d73SSzymon Olewniczak                            </a>
35*e8827d73SSzymon Olewniczak                            <?php if ($tpl->get('task_comment')->acl_of('id') >= BEZ_PERMISSION_DELETE): ?>
36*e8827d73SSzymon Olewniczak                                <a class="bez_comment_button bez_commcause_delete_prompt"
37*e8827d73SSzymon Olewniczak                                   data-kid="<?php echo $tpl->get('task_comment')->id ?>"
38*e8827d73SSzymon Olewniczak                                   href="<?php echo $tpl->url('task', 'tid', $tpl->get('task')->id, 'action', 'comment_delete', 'zkid', $tpl->get('task_comment')->id) ?>">
39*e8827d73SSzymon Olewniczak                                    <span class="bez_awesome">&#xf00d;</span>
40*e8827d73SSzymon Olewniczak                                </a>
41*e8827d73SSzymon Olewniczak                            <?php endif ?>
42*e8827d73SSzymon Olewniczak                        <?php endif ?>
43*e8827d73SSzymon Olewniczak                    </div>
44*e8827d73SSzymon Olewniczak                <?php endif ?>
45*e8827d73SSzymon Olewniczak            </h2>
46*e8827d73SSzymon Olewniczak            <div class="bez_content">
47*e8827d73SSzymon Olewniczak                <?php echo $tpl->get('task_comment')->content_html; ?>
48*e8827d73SSzymon Olewniczak            </div>
49*e8827d73SSzymon Olewniczak        </div>
50*e8827d73SSzymon Olewniczak    </div>
51*e8827d73SSzymon Olewniczak</div>
52